Resources of the U.S.A. and the C.S.A. (in %)
| Category | USA / Union (the North) | CSA / Confederacy (the South) |
|---|
| population |
71 |
29 |
| manufactured goods |
92 |
8 |
| exports |
56 |
44 |
| merchant ships |
90 |
10 |
| miles of RR track |
72 |
28 |
| grain production |
69 |
31 |
| number of farms |
67 |
33 |
| iron production |
94 |
6 |
| banking capital |
82 |
18 |
